Academagia: The Making of Mages, released in 2017, is an intriguing blend of adventure, indie RPG, and simulation that immerses players in a magical world. Set in a prestigious wizarding school, this game allows you to craft your mage's legend through an impressive array of choices and emergent storytelling, offering endless replayability. The definitive version is now available on Steam, showcasing its unique focus on the magical life simulator genre.
